Overview Panast 40mg Tablet
AcidControl 40mg tablets diminish stomach acid production. Indicated for stomach and intestinal conditions like heartburn, acid reflux, peptic ulcers, and Zollinger-Ellison syndrome, it alleviates symptoms and aids healing. AcidControl 40mg also prevents ulcers and acidity associated with long-term painkiller use. A proton pump inhibitor (PPI), it's best taken one hour before a meal, ideally in the morning. Dosage depends on individual needs and response; continue as directed, even with rapid symptom improvement. Smaller, more frequent meals, and avoidance of caffeine, spicy, and fatty foods enhances effectiveness. Common, typically mild, side effects include nausea, vomiting, headache, dizziness, gas, diarrhea, and stomach ache. Persistent or bothersome effects warrant medical attention. Prolonged use, particularly over a year, may increase bone fracture risk, especially at higher doses. Discuss bone loss prevention, such as calcium and vitamin D supplementation, with your doctor. Prior to use, inform your physician of severe liver disease, HIV medication use, prior allergic reactions to similar drugs, or pre-existing osteoporosis. Pregnant or breastfeeding individuals should seek medical advice before use.

SAFETY ADVICE
AlcoholUNSAFE
Alcohol consumption alongside Panast 40mg Tablets is inadvisable.
PregnancyC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
The use of Panast 40mg tablets during pregnancy may pose risks. While human research is scant, animal studies indicate potential harm to the fetus. A physician will assess the advantages against possible dangers prior to prescribing. Seek medical advice.
Breast feedingSAFE IF PRESCRIBED
Breastfeeding mothers can likely use Panast 40mg tablets without significant risk to their infants. Available human data indicates minimal danger to the baby.
DrivingUNSAFE
Driving ability may be impaired by side effects associated with Panast 40mg Tablets.
KidneySAFE IF PRESCRIBED
Panast 40mg tablets pose no safety concerns for patients with kidney impairment; no dosage alteration is necessary.
LiverCAUTION
Patients with severe hepatic impairment should exercise caution when using Panast 40mg tablets. Dosage modification of Panast 40mg tablets may be necessary. Physician consultation is recommended.
What if you forget to take Panast 40mg Tablet :
Should you forget a Panast 40mg Tablet dose, ingest it immediately. However, if your next scheduled dose is imminent, omit the missed dose and resume your usual dosing regimen. Avoid taking a double dose.
